Aftermath

  • One of the newspaper clippings in Makarov's safe house says that the Russian government accepted that Makarov carried the attack out, but said that the U.S. armed and supplied Makarov. Thus, the major point in the whole incident is not whether Makarov has been involved in the attack, but whether the U.S. had been supporting it.
  • A total of 243 people were killed during the Zakhaev International Airport massacre.

Miscellaneous

Attack plans

Plans for the airport assault, as seen in the campaign mission Loose Ends

  • If the player shoots the terrorists with a single bullet in a non-lethal spot after killing some civilians, Makarov will warn the player to check his fire. Anymore damage will cause them to turn on the player failing the mission.
  • If the player ignores Makarov's orders, he will fail the mission as he will be considered a traitor.
  • This is the only mission where the player can shoot the civilians with no penalty.
  • This level does not need to be completed for the 100% campaign completion.
  • During the fight with the FSB, the player can hear Makarov's men exchange battle chatter in notably forced American accents.
  • In the game's internal files, there are unused audio clips. In this clip, Makarov can be heard saying: "You served me well this far. Don't give me a reason to doubt you.", "Well done. I knew that you wouldn't let me down." and "Open fire! That's an order!"
  • The player can make the soda cans pop out of the vending machines by pressing the "use" button on them.
  • According to "_introscreen.gsc", it was supposed to take place in Terminal 3, Domodedovo Int'l Airport Moscow, Russia, but it was changed to Zakhaev International Airport probably to avoid causing more controversy by using a real location.
  • If the player decides to skip this mission, he will not be penalized.

  • Some international versions of the game had higher censorship as instead of having just a graphical content notice that allows the players to skip the mission before the mission starts.
    • This level is not available in the Russian version of the game.
    • Killing the civilians in the German and the Japanese versions would result in failing the mission. However in the American version, killing the civilians will not result in failing the mission.
